Healthy Seed and Nut bars
Today I made a nice healthy treat for my Dad to enjoy at work (he's a postman so he needs it).
.
.
Serves: 16
Prep: 5 mins
Cook: 40 mins
Total time: 45 mins
Ingredients
140g light muscovado sugar3 tbsp golden syrup
140g butter
250g rolled oats
135g raisins or currants
50g chopped almond
60g sunflower seeds
50g pumpkin seeds
Method
1. Heat oven to 160C/fan 140C/gas 3.2. Gently heat the sugar, golden syrup and butter in a pan until the sugar and butter have both melted. Stir the oats, raisins, walnuts, seeds and cranberries into the pan until coated in the butter.
3. Spoon half the oat mix into a traybake tin (23 x 23cm or thereabouts). Scatter the apricots over the top, then top with the remaining oat mix. Pack the mix down well and smooth with the back of a metal spoon.

4. Bake for 35 mins or until dark golden. Leave to cool completely before cutting into 16 bars with a sharp knife.
